Hi Durgesh,
Please find below the list of books that Rahul has suggested on this site:
1) The Performance Appraisal Question and Answer Book.
2) High Performers: Recruiting & Retaining Top Employees by Alan J. Dubinsky & Steven Skinne.
3) Job Analysis by Michael T. Brannick & Edward L. Levine.
4) The HR Answer Book by Shawn Smith, JD & Rebecca Mazin.
5) Employer of Choice by Roger E. Herman & Joyce L. Gioia.
6) The Heart of Change by John P. Kotter & Dan S. Cohen.
7) Managing Employee Retention by Jack J. Phillips, Ph.D. & Adele O. Connell.
8) Recruiting, Interviewing, Selecting & Orienting New Employees by Diane Arthur.
9) Create Your Own Employee Handbook: A Legal & Practical Guide.
10) How to Identify Your Organization's Training Needs by John H. McConrell.
11) 96 Great Interview Questions to Ask Before You Hire by Paul Falcone.
12) Every Manager's Desk Reference.
13) Building A Fair Pay Program by Roger J. Plachy & Sandra J. Plachy.
14) Writing Effective Policies and Procedures by Nancy J. Campbell.
15) Employee Benefits by Burton T. Beam, Jr., & John J. McFadden.
16) The Boss's Survival Guide by Bob Rosner & Alan Levin.
17) Motivation in the Workplace by Lydia Banks.
18) Managing Workplace Conflict by Jean Lebedun.
19) Whale Done: The Power of Positive Relationships by Kenneth H. Blanchard, Jim Ballard, Chuck Thompkins, & Thad Lacinak.
In addition, you can visit the following link of TVRLS: [http://tvrls.com](http://tvrls.com) (Search on Cite | Search on Google).
Also, I have appended some more details that I picked up from this site itself.
I personally would suggest:
- HRD Audit by T.V. Rao
- Handbook on Competency Mapping by Seema Sanghi
Hope I was able to help you to some extent.
